Advertisement

Windows环境下12.2版PostgreSQL的安装与初始化配置及启动指南

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:PDF


简介:
本指南详细介绍了在Windows环境中安装和配置PostgreSQL 12.2版本的过程,包括数据库的初始化、设置以及启动步骤。 在Windows环境下安装和配置新版12.2 PostgreSQL的过程是一个关键步骤,对于任何希望在本地或服务器上运行数据库系统的用户来说都是必要的。以下是一份详细的操作指南: ### 1. 下载安装文件 访问PostgreSQL的官方网站,在“Downloads”部分选择适合您操作系统的版本。对于Windows 64位系统,请下载相应的二进制安装包。 ### 2. 安装过程 下载完成后,双击打开安装文件开始安装过程。按照向导提示进行,一般步骤如下: - 接受许可协议。 - 选择安装类型:你可以选择“默认”安装来覆盖所有必需组件或自定义安装以挑选特定的组件。 - 设置安装路径:保持默认值或者指定一个自定义位置。 - 创建数据存储目录:确保选择有足够的空间且安全的位置用于存放数据库文件。 - 配置服务启动方式,如自动或手动启动。 - 为超级用户(postgres)设置密码。这一步非常重要,因为这个账户拥有对所有数据库的完全访问权限,请设定一个强大而安全的密码。 ### 3. 初始化数据库集群 安装完成后,在首次运行PostgreSQL时需要初始化数据库集群。在安装目录下的`bin`子文件夹中找到并运行`initdb.exe`,提供之前设置好的超级用户(postgres)的密码。 ```shell C:Program FilesPostgreSQL12bininitdb.exe -D C:Program FilesPostgreSQL12data ``` 这里,“C:Program FilesPostgreSQL12bin”是安装目录下的二进制文件夹路径;而C:Program FilesPostgreSQL12data是你在安装过程中指定的数据存储位置。 ### 4. 启动和停止服务 通过Windows的服务管理器,可以找到名为“postgresql-x64-12”的服务。右键点击该服务并选择启动或停止选项来控制其运行状态。你也可以使用命令行工具`pg_ctl.exe`来进行操作: 启动服务: ```shell C:Program FilesPostgreSQL12binpg_ctl.exe start -D C:Program FilesPostgreSQL12data ``` 停止服务: ```shell C:Program FilesPostgreSQL12binpg_ctl.exe stop -D C:Program FilesPostgreSQL12data ``` ### 5. 配置连接 为了让其他应用程序能够成功访问到你的数据库,你需要编辑`postgresql.conf`和`pg_hba.conf`两个配置文件。在`postgresql.conf`中,请确保设置`listen_addresses=*`, 这样所有IP地址都可以进行连接;而在`pg_hba.conf`中添加适当的主机访问规则以允许特定的网络或本地连接。 ### 6. 使用客户端工具 现在你可以使用如pgAdmin这样的图形化管理软件,或者psql命令行工具来链接到你的PostgreSQL实例,并开始创建数据库、用户以及执行SQL查询等操作了。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Windows12.2PostgreSQL
    优质
    本指南详细介绍了在Windows环境中安装和配置PostgreSQL 12.2版本的过程,包括数据库的初始化、设置以及启动步骤。 在Windows环境下安装和配置新版12.2 PostgreSQL的过程是一个关键步骤,对于任何希望在本地或服务器上运行数据库系统的用户来说都是必要的。以下是一份详细的操作指南: ### 1. 下载安装文件 访问PostgreSQL的官方网站,在“Downloads”部分选择适合您操作系统的版本。对于Windows 64位系统,请下载相应的二进制安装包。 ### 2. 安装过程 下载完成后,双击打开安装文件开始安装过程。按照向导提示进行,一般步骤如下: - 接受许可协议。 - 选择安装类型:你可以选择“默认”安装来覆盖所有必需组件或自定义安装以挑选特定的组件。 - 设置安装路径:保持默认值或者指定一个自定义位置。 - 创建数据存储目录:确保选择有足够的空间且安全的位置用于存放数据库文件。 - 配置服务启动方式,如自动或手动启动。 - 为超级用户(postgres)设置密码。这一步非常重要,因为这个账户拥有对所有数据库的完全访问权限,请设定一个强大而安全的密码。 ### 3. 初始化数据库集群 安装完成后,在首次运行PostgreSQL时需要初始化数据库集群。在安装目录下的`bin`子文件夹中找到并运行`initdb.exe`,提供之前设置好的超级用户(postgres)的密码。 ```shell C:Program FilesPostgreSQL12bininitdb.exe -D C:Program FilesPostgreSQL12data ``` 这里,“C:Program FilesPostgreSQL12bin”是安装目录下的二进制文件夹路径;而C:Program FilesPostgreSQL12data是你在安装过程中指定的数据存储位置。 ### 4. 启动和停止服务 通过Windows的服务管理器,可以找到名为“postgresql-x64-12”的服务。右键点击该服务并选择启动或停止选项来控制其运行状态。你也可以使用命令行工具`pg_ctl.exe`来进行操作: 启动服务: ```shell C:Program FilesPostgreSQL12binpg_ctl.exe start -D C:Program FilesPostgreSQL12data ``` 停止服务: ```shell C:Program FilesPostgreSQL12binpg_ctl.exe stop -D C:Program FilesPostgreSQL12data ``` ### 5. 配置连接 为了让其他应用程序能够成功访问到你的数据库,你需要编辑`postgresql.conf`和`pg_hba.conf`两个配置文件。在`postgresql.conf`中,请确保设置`listen_addresses=*`, 这样所有IP地址都可以进行连接;而在`pg_hba.conf`中添加适当的主机访问规则以允许特定的网络或本地连接。 ### 6. 使用客户端工具 现在你可以使用如pgAdmin这样的图形化管理软件,或者psql命令行工具来链接到你的PostgreSQL实例,并开始创建数据库、用户以及执行SQL查询等操作了。
  • WindowsSnort
    优质
    本指南详细介绍在Windows操作系统下如何安装和配置Snort网络入侵检测系统,帮助用户掌握其基本使用方法及优化技巧。 Windows下Snort安装配置全过程如下: 1. 下载并解压Snort安装包。 2. 打开命令提示符或PowerShell,并使用cd命令切换到Snort的bin目录。 3. 在该目录中执行`snort.exe -T -c snort.conf -i <网卡名称>`来测试配置文件是否正确。这里需要替换<网卡名称>为实际使用的网络接口名,例如eth0或以太网等。 4. 如果上述命令无误,则继续安装依赖库如pcre、libdnet和luajit,并确保它们与Snort版本兼容。 5. 安装完成后,使用`snort.exe -T -c snort.conf -i <网卡名称>`再次确认配置文件已经正确设置并能够正常工作。 6. 配置规则:将需要的规则文件放置到rules目录下。可以参考文档来了解如何编写或修改这些规则以满足特定的安全需求。 7. 启动Snort进行实时检测,执行命令`snort.exe -q -A console -c snort.conf -i <网卡名称>`。 注意:安装过程中可能会遇到一些依赖性问题,请根据错误提示解决相应的问题。
  • WindowsNginx
    优质
    本指南详细介绍了在Windows操作系统下如何安装和配置Nginx服务器,帮助用户轻松掌握相关技术要点。 首先,在官网下载 Windows 版本的 Nginx 1.0.11。 下载完成后,解压 nginx-nginx1.0.11.zip 文件到你喜欢的根目录,并将文件夹重命名为“nginx”。 接着,请按照以下步骤操作: 进入 nginx 目录: ``` cd nginx ``` 启动 Nginx 服务: ``` start nginx ``` 此时,Nginx 服务已经成功运行。你可以通过任务管理器查看 Nginx 进程(有两个进程),占用的系统资源非常少。然后,在浏览器中输入 http://127.0.0.1 可以看到 Nginx 的欢迎页面。 要停止或重新加载配置文件,请使用以下命令: ``` nginx -s stop nginx -s reload ```
  • GeoServer在Windows
    优质
    本指南详细介绍了如何在Windows操作系统中安装和配置GeoServer,帮助用户轻松搭建地理信息系统服务平台。 在Windows环境下安装与配置GeoServer的步骤如下:首先下载适合版本的GeoServer软件包;接着解压文件并选择一个合适的位置进行安装;然后启动Java环境下的Web应用程序,访问默认的本地主机地址来完成初始设置;最后根据需求调整服务参数和发布数据层。整个过程需要确保操作系统与所需软硬件兼容,并按照官方文档或帮助资源逐步操作以顺利完成配置。
  • WindowsVSCode详尽
    优质
    本指南提供详细的步骤和教程,帮助用户在Windows系统上顺利完成Visual Studio Code(VSCode)的安装,并进行必要的环境配置。包含配套安装资源,方便快捷入门编程开发。 **VSCode安装及环境配置详细教程(Windows版本)** Visual Studio Code(简称VSCode)是一款由微软开发的免费、开源的代码编辑器,它支持多种编程语言,深受开发者喜爱。在Windows平台上,安装和配置VSCode环境对于初学者或者经验丰富的开发者来说都是一项基础但重要的工作。下面将详细介绍如何在Windows系统上安装Python 3.8.8和VSCode 1.69.2,并进行必要的环境配置。 **一、VSCode的安装** 1. **下载VSCode**:首先访问Visual Studio Code官方网站,选择下载选项,然后根据你的操作系统(这里是Windows)下载适用于Windows的安装程序。 2. **运行安装程序**:下载完成后,双击安装程序,按照提示进行安装。一般默认设置即可,但建议在自定义安装时勾选“添加到PATH”,这样可以在命令行中直接启动VSCode。 3. **完成安装**:安装完成后,可以在开始菜单或桌面快捷方式启动VSCode。 **二、Python 3.8.8的安装** 1. **下载Python**:前往Python官方网站,选择适合Windows系统的Python 3.8.8版本,下载并运行安装程序。 2. **配置安装**:在安装过程中,确保勾选“Add Python to PATH”选项,这将使Python命令能在命令行中使用。同时,可以自定义安装路径,避免与系统路径冲突。 3. **验证安装**:安装完成后,打开命令提示符输入`python --version`或`python3 --version`,如果显示Python的版本号,则表示安装成功。 **三、VSCode与Python的集成** 1. **安装Python扩展**:打开VSCode,点击左侧扩展栏(Extension),搜索“Python”,找到官方推荐的扩展并进行安装和启用。 2. **设置Python解释器**:在VSCode的命令面板(Ctrl+Shift+P)输入“Python: Select Interpreter”,选择刚刚安装的Python 3.8.8。 3. **创建Python项目**:在VSCode中,点击文件->新建文件或打开现有文件夹,然后创建一个`.py`文件,开始编写Python代码。 4. **运行Python代码**:在代码编辑区上方可以看到绿色三角形按钮,点击即可运行当前文件的Python代码。也可以使用快捷键`Ctrl+Shift+B`编译和运行。 **四、VSCode环境配置** 1. **配置launch.json**:通过F5或“运行”菜单下的“添加配置”,可以自动生成调试所需的`launch.json`文件。在该文件中,可以根据需要设置启动参数、工作目录等。 2. **安装代码格式化插件**:例如,“Prettier - Code formatter” 或 “Python Black” 等,帮助保持代码整洁一致。 3. **安装代码检查和自动补全插件**:如“Jupyter”、“Intellisense”等,提高开发效率。 4. **配置终端**:通过“终端”菜单下的“配置默认shell”,可以选择使用PowerShell或Git Bash等不同的命令行环境以适应不同的需求。 通过以上步骤,在Windows环境下已经成功安装了VSCode和Python,并进行了基本的环境配置。接下来可以在VSCode中编写、调试Python代码,享受高效便捷开发体验。随着使用的深入,还可以探索更多VSCode高级功能与个性化设置来更好地满足个人的开发习惯。
  • MongoDB:LinuxWindows部署
    优质
    本教程详细介绍了如何在Linux和Windows操作系统上安装和配置MongoDB,旨在帮助开发者快速掌握数据库服务的部署技巧。 在Linux上使用tar包安装MongoDB的步骤如下: 1. 将tar安装包解压到/usr/local/bin/文件夹下面,并将文件夹名称改为mongodb: ``` tar zxvf xxx.tar -C /usr/local/bin/ mv xxxx mongodb ``` 2. 新建数据库文件存放目录和日志记录文件: ``` mkdir -p /data/mongo/db /data/mongo/logs touch /data/mongo/logs/mongo.log ``` 3. 将MongoDB安装路径添加到环境变量中: 编辑/etc/profile文件,加入以下行: ``` export PATH=$PATH:/usr/local/bin/mongodb/bin ``` 4. 使修改生效后,在后台启动MongoDB服务。可以使用如下命令来完成此操作: 对于步骤3中的环境变量更改,可以通过执行`. /etc/profile`或者重新登录当前用户以应用新的设置。 最后,你可以通过以下方式在后台运行MongoDB: ``` mongod --dbpath=/data/mongo/db --logpath=/data/mongo/logs/mongo.log --fork ```
  • LinuxPostgreSQL
    优质
    本指南详细介绍了在Linux系统中安装和配置PostgreSQL的过程,适合初学者快速上手数据库管理。 此文档是由本人亲自操作并倾注心血编写的操作手册。
  • WindowsNode.js
    优质
    本教程详细介绍了在Windows操作系统中如何安装和配置Node.js开发环境,包括下载、安装步骤及环境变量设置,适合初学者快速上手。 Node.js 是一个基于 Chrome V8 引擎的 JavaScript 运行环境,它允许开发者在服务器端使用 JavaScript。本段落将详细介绍如何在 Windows 10 Pro(64 位)系统上安装 Node.js 并进行环境配置。 一、安装环境 在安装 Node.js 之前,请确保您的计算机满足以下条件: - 操作系统:Windows 10 Pro(64 位) - Node.js 版本:v6.9.2 LTS(64 位) 二、安装步骤 1. 访问 Node.js 官方网站下载适用于 Windows 的最新稳定版安装包。 2. 双击下载的 MSI 文件启动安装向导,如 node-v6.9.2-x64.msi。 3. 点击【Next】按钮接受许可协议。 4. 勾选自定义安装选项并选择安装目录(建议不要在 C 盘),然后点击【Next】。 5. 安装完毕后,点击【Finish】关闭安装向导。 三、前期准备 了解 Node.js 自带的 npm(Node Package Manager)。npm 是一个用于管理和自动解决 Node.js 项目依赖关系的工具。当您安装 Node.js 时,npm 同样会被一同安装。通过 npm,您可以方便地安装、升级或卸载各种模块。 四、环境配置 环境配置主要涉及两个方面:全局模块路径和缓存路径。 1. 在 Node.js 的安装目录下创建 `node_global` 和 `node_cache` 文件夹。例如,如果您将 Node.js 安装在 D:\Develop\nodejs,则在此处创建这两个文件夹。 2. 接下来,在命令提示符中输入以下两条命令来设置 npm 的全局路径和缓存路径: ``` npm config set prefix D:/Develop/nodejs/node_global npm config set cache D:/Develop/nodejs/node_cache ``` 3. 需要设置系统环境变量。在系统变量中新建一个名为 `NODE_PATH` 的变量,值设为 `D:\Develop\nodejs\node_global\node_modules`。同时,在用户变量的 Path 中添加一项,指向 `D:/Develop/nodejs/node_global`。 五、测试配置 完成上述步骤后,请通过以下命令在全局安装 Express 模块来验证环境是否正确设置: ``` npm install express -g ``` 此操作将把 Express 安装到您之前指定的路径中。如果一切顺利,您可以正常使用已安装的模块而不会占用 C 盘空间,并且可以更高效地管理开发环境中的各种工具和库。
  • MySQLWindows变量
    优质
    本指南详细介绍如何在Windows操作系统上安装MySQL,并指导用户正确设置环境变量以优化数据库软件的操作和管理。 1. 访问MySQL官网下载安装程序。完成后解压至C:\web\mysql-8.0.19。 2. 打开刚刚解压的文件夹 C:\web\mysql-8.0.19,在该文件夹下创建 my.ini 配置文件,编辑 my.ini 文件并添加以下配置信息: [client] # 设置MySQL客户端默认字符集 default-character-set=utf8 [mysqld] # 设置3306端口 port = 3306 # 指定MySQL的安装目录 basedir=
  • MacMySQL
    优质
    本指南详细介绍了在Mac操作系统中安装和配置MySQL数据库的过程,包括下载、安装步骤及基本配置方法,帮助用户快速掌握MySQL环境搭建。 本段落详细介绍了在Mac系统下安装配置MySQL的方法,具有一定的参考价值,适合对此感兴趣的读者学习参考。